#!/bin/bash

#nice -5 arecord -Dsysdefault:CARD=memsmic -c1 -r44100 -fS16_LE | ffmpeg -re -i - -ac 1 -ar 44100 -c:a aac -b:a 32k -af "highpass=f=200, lowpass=f=3000" -bufsize:a 32k -f adts udp://127.0.0.1:20001 &
nice -5 arecord -D lp -c1 -r 44100 -f S32_LE -t wav -V mono -v | ffmpeg -re -i - -ac 1 -ar 44100 -c:a aac -b:a 32k -f adts udp://127.0.0.1:20001 &
#ffmpeg -re -i  -ac 1 -ar 44100 -c:a aac -b:a 128k -bufsize:a 32k -frame_size 1024 -f adts udp://127.0.0.1:20001 &

nice -5 ffplay -nodisp -fflags nobuffer -probesize 32 -sync ext -i udp://127.0.0.1:20000 -af "highpass=f=200, lowpass=f=3000" &
#nice -12 ffmpeg -re -i udp://127.0.0.1:20000 -f s8 - | aplay -Ddefault:CARD=ALSA -fS8 -c1 -r44100

read